No insurance here since the COBRA from the 1 year I worked at TyCom, ran out last summer. Making time payments on the bills from my wife's ER visit a couple months ago. They say insurance would cost over $1300/mo. if we were both healthy. Because I had bypass surgery 8 years ago, they won't even sell it to me.
